Output ddfc06cd7d1dad4b96286775294c5299389490d31b30cb7961c2641b24ef00e7:1

value
16657550
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d53418c763f48649cb5591330dbec24c8f416ef OP_EQUAL
address
3MsGzfpAqMXQyhzpFgXy1skt11wFijtmrD
transaction
ddfc06cd7d1dad4b96286775294c5299389490d31b30cb7961c2641b24ef00e7
spent
true